The throttle is arguably one of the most vital components of flight control in aviation. At its core, it controls speed—essential for efficient flight and overall safety. But have you ever wondered how this simple control, often taken for granted, holds so much sway over your journey through the skies?

Let’s break it down. When a pilot adjusts the throttle, they’re really managing the amount of fuel and air that enters the engine. This precise regulation directly influences the aircraft’s speed, enabling it to accelerate or decelerate as needed. Essentially, it’s like the gas pedal in your car, but for an aircraft. Imagine cruising at 30,000 feet; a slight pull back on the throttle can drastically change your speed as you trim your flight to ensure smooth sailing.

Now, while maintaining altitude is critical, it’s primarily handled through pitch control using elevators and trim settings. The throttle does assist in altitude management, but its main role is in speed, not height. So, when you’re in the cockpit, and that throttle’s in your hand, think about how it’s your linchpin for speed control.

But let's talk about engine performance for a moment. The throttle isn't just a speedometer; it’s a key player in keeping the engine within optimal flight parameters. This means keeping everything running smoothly and efficiently during your flight. Monitoring the engine’s output needs skilled eyes—after all, nobody wants their engine sputtering in midair!

And steering? Don’t look to the throttle for that. Directional controls come from a different realm entirely—like ailerons and rudders, which guide the aircraft left and right. So, while you might have instincts telling you to grab the throttle for steering, remember that it’s not its job.
